Fans eagerly waiting for Division 3 news at Ubisoft Forward event in June

People are eagerly discussing the potential announcement of Division 3 at Ubisoft Forward this June. However, skepticism surrounds the event, with many worried about Ubisoft's future, leading to heated discussions on various forums.

What's at Stake?

As the anticipation builds, some are hesitant, predicting a launch no earlier than 2027. One commenter stated, "I have higher expectations for a bankruptcy announcement over a D3 announcement." This reveals a deep-rooted concern about the company's stability.
